Product Information and Ingredients

Protein-rich Energy Shake is manufactured by Atkins Nutritionals, Inc. with a suggested serving size of 11 OZA (325 ml) and 169 calories per serving. The nutritional value of a suggested serving of protein-rich energy shake includes 16 mg of cholesterol, 0 mg of sodium, 9 grams of carbohydrates, 4.9 grams of dietary fiber, 2 grams of sugar and 15 grams of proteins.

The product's manufacturer code is UPC: 637480064149.

This product is a good source of niacin, pantothenic acid and vitamin b-12 .

Calories from fat: a total of 47.93% of the calories in the suggested servig of this product come from fat.

Niacin 102% of DV

A serving of 11 OZA (325 ml) of protein-rich energy shake has 102% of the recommended daily needs of niacin.

Pantothenic Acid 163% of DV

A serving of 11 OZA (325 ml) of protein-rich energy shake has 163% of the recommended daily needs of pantothenic acid.

Vitamin B-12 163% of DV

A serving of 11 OZA (325 ml) of protein-rich energy shake has 163% of the recommended daily needs of vitamin b-12.

Ingredient List

  • Water
  • Protein Blend (milk Protein Concentrate
  • Soy Protein Isolate)
  • Banana
  • Contains Less Than 2% Of Cream
  • Sunflower Oil
  • Cocoa (processed With Alkali)
  • Soluble Corn Fiber
  • Natural & Artificial Flavors
  • Dipotassium Phosphate
  • Salt
  • Soy Lecithin
  • Gellan Gum
  • Vitamin Blend
  • Sucralose Vitamin Blend: Sodium Ascorbate (vitamin C)
  • Niacinamide (vitamin B3)
  • D-calcium Panthothenate (vitamin B5)
  • Pyridoxine Hydrochloride (vitamin B6)
  • Cyanocobalamin (vitamin B12)

Dietary Recommendations

A healthy eating pattern that accounts for all foods and beverages within an appropriate calorie level could help achieve and maintain a healthy weight and reduce the risk of chronic disease. Healthy eating habits include the following:

  • Vegetables from all subgroups, including dark, green, red and orange vegetables and also beans and peas
  • A variety of whole fruits
  • Grains with at least half of which are whole grains
  • Low or fat free dairy products, including milk, yogurt, cheese and/or fortified soy beverages
  • Protein foods, including seafood, lean meats and poultry, eggs and nuts
  • Oils with limited amounts of saturated fats and trans fats, added sugars, and sodium
